Sapotexanthin, an A-Provitamin Carotenoid from Red Mamey (Pouteria sapota)

Abstract: From the ripe fruits of red mamey (Pouteria sapota) sapotexanthin, a new carotenoid, was identified as (all-E,5'R)-β,κ-caroten-6'-one.

“…16 Repeated column chromatography of the mamey extract on Al 2 O 3 and CaCO 3 yielded 8 mg cryptocapsin (3), 4 mg cryptocapsin-5,6-epoxide (5), 0.5 mg 3ʹ-deoxycapsanthin-5,6-epoxide (6), 0.5 mg -cryptoxanthin-5,6,5ʹ,6ʹ-diepoxide (8), and 1.5 mg of an epimeric mixture of cryptocapsin-5,8-epoxides (11,12).…”

“…Plants with high concentrations of ketocarotenoids have been reported in fruits such as 'mamey' (Pouteria sapota), 'maracuya chino' (Cionosicyos macranthus), 'jipijapa' (Carludovica palmata), and in young red-brown leaves and red seeds of Zamia dressleri. 15 We have reported the isolation of sapotexanthin [(5R)-,-caroten-6-one, (4)], 16 3ʹ-deoxycapsorubin, and 3,3ʹ-dideoxycapsorubin, Herein, the isolation of the new carotenoids cryptocapsin-5,6-epoxide (5), 3ʹ-deoxycapsanthin-5,6-epoxide (6), and cryptocapsin-5,8-epoxides (11,12) is reported from the fruits of red mamey. Cryptocapsin-5,6-epoxide (5) was prepared by the epoxidation of cryptocapsin (3) as a reference compound.…”

“…Notably, the pulp of red mamey contains several other interesting red carotenoids associated with hydroxylated or nonhydroxylated κ‐rings. We have reported earlier the isolation of sapotexanthin ( 2 ), cryptocapsin 5,6‐epoxide ( 4 ) and 5,8‐epoxide ( 5 ), 3′‐deoxycapsanthin, 3′‐deoxycapsanthin 5,6‐epoxide, 3′‐deoxycapsorubin, and 3,3′‐dideoxycapsorubin (Figures and ) . Several precursors related to the above‐mentioned carotenoids, specifically β‐cryptoxanthin 5,6‐epoxide and 5′,6′‐epoxide and 5,6,5′,6′‐diepoxide, were isolated in our laboratories .…”
